## Tuning

The receipt mailer (Almsgate) batches donation receipts and sends through the Thornquay relay. On-call: if the queue backs up, resist the urge to crank batch size — the relay rate-limits per connection, and bigger batches just mean bigger retries. Scale worker count first, then shorten the flush interval. Dedupe window must stay longer than the retry horizon or donors get duplicate receipts, which generates tickets. All knobs live in one place and are read at worker start. Current production values follow.

tuning table, kajop-yafof:
QUOTAS = {
    "wenath": 10,
    "ulaael": 5,
}

### How string extraction works (Lintport i18n)

Quick background for support: the `pullstrings` script walks the Lintport codebase nightly, grabs any new translatable text, and ships it to the localization queue. If translators complain about delays, it's usually batching, not a bug. The batching and scan behavior come from the constants below.

constants for yafog-hawep:
RATE_LIMITS = {
    "aldeth": 722,
    "tamix": 452,
}

The outage exposed that the old version accepted unauthenticated replication handshakes on the internal segment. Upgrade closes this; TLS becomes mandatory between nodes. Security reviewer: verify cert rotation intervals, confirm the replication listener binds only to the mesh interface, and sign off on the tightened handshake timeouts. Rollback window is 48 hours post-cutover. The broker tuning constants proposed for the upgraded cluster are listed below.

limits module of fajof-yadup:
QUOTAS = {
    "oliael": 10,
    "druwyn": 1,
}

Ticket: After-hours server room access — Thornfield Annexe. Requested for the patching window this Saturday, 22:00–02:00. Please ensure the engineer signs the night register at the security hutch first, and that the cooling-unit alarm is set to maintenance mode before entry. Lights are on a motion timer; torch recommended. The inner cage door requires the code below.

turnstile pass: bdg-YEOZLM-79341408